About The Role
Bosa Properties is looking for a Commercial Leasing Administrator to join our team of talented real estate professionals. Reporting to the Director, Commercial Leasing, this individual will have the opportunity to support an income producing portfolio of 5.5 million square feet.
What You'll Do
- Preparation and drafting of lease documentation with a high degree of accuracy, including lease agreements across all asset types, renewals, assignments, amendments and surrenders;
- Ensure a high-level accuracy across all documentation by reviewing, amending, and providing feedback;
- Ensure that lease documentation accurately reflects terms and conditions agreed upon by the parties involved;
- Run company searches through BC Online, title searches and review of tenant’s financial documents as part of the tenants screening process;
- Maintain the database of company’s precedents and lease templates, identify and recommend changes to lease templates and to improve processes;
- Participate and provide support in negotiations leading to contracts finalization;
- Initial review of tenants’ revisions to lease agreements and providing feedback to the leasing manager;
- Collaborate with legal counsels on complex legal matters to ensure legal compliance;
- Drive process across the department and effectively communicate with internal and external stakeholders as required;
- Provide support to the Commercial Leasing team through monitoring and tracking critical dates, workflows and ensuring completion and execution of legal documents;
- Administer lease information and enter lease data into Property Management database;
- Build strong relationships with tenants across the portfolio through intent listening and consulting.
What You Bring
- Post-secondary education in Real Estate, Business, or Legal;
- Three (3) years of experience in a professional commercial leasing administration or legal administrative role;
- Strong knowledge of contract law is an asset and experience interpreting leases and other relevant legal documentation;
- Demonstrated ability to work collaboratively within a close-knit team, building strong relationships across the organization and with external partners;
- Meticulous organizational skills, outstanding communication skills, both verbal and written and superior attention to detail;
- Responsive, with a strong ability to anticipate needs, think critically and deliver on commitments within an expected timeframe;
- Working knowledge of Yardi and Yardi Deal Manager will be considered an integral asset.
